Role Overview

The Sales Assistant will own everything that happens between the first sales meeting and a closed deal. This role focuses on managing leads, handling follow-ups, coordinating next steps, and completing the admin and research required to keep deals moving. The Sales Coordinator is not responsible for closing deals but plays a critical role in supporting the multi-touch sales journey and ensuring consistent forward progress.

Key Responsibilities

Lead Management & Follow-Up

  • Own post-meeting follow-ups including recap emails, next steps, and reminders.

  • Manage touchpoints between meetings and closing to prevent leads from going cold.

  • Track and manage leads through the sales pipeline with clear status and next steps.

  • Respond to inbound interest and coordinate prioritization with the sales lead or founder.

Sales Preparation & Research

  • Research prospects and companies to provide context, talking points, and insights.

  • Build prospect lists, conduct targeted research, and source accurate contact details.

  • Prepare and adapt sales decks and materials using existing templates.

  • Use AI tools to draft and refine outreach, follow-ups, and light research.

  • Identify patterns and insights from conversations to refine messaging and targeting.

Sales Process Coordination

  • Schedule sales calls, demos, and follow-ups, ensuring accuracy and confirmations.

  • Reduce no-shows through reminders and clear pre-meeting communication.

  • Coordinate internal and external stakeholders to move deals forward.

CRM Management & Reporting

  • Maintain accurate CRM records across all leads, contacts, and activities.

  • Log calls, emails, meetings, and follow-ups for full pipeline visibility.

  • Prepare simple reports or dashboards on deal progression, follow-up SLAs, and pipeline health.

Collaboration & Continuous Improvement

  • Work closely with the founder or sales lead to understand priorities and strategic accounts.

  • Flag stalled deals, risks, or bottlenecks and propose next steps.

  • Contribute ideas to improve sales processes, templates, and follow-up sequences.
